•Imposter - Party Word Game (#2) has been the clear market leader for over two months, which suggests its social deduction format continues to resonate strongly at gatherings, though its recent slip from the top spot to #2 this week could indicate some user fatigue.
•The significant climb of Tic Tac Toe - No Wifi Games (+16) into higher rankings looks like a win for simple, offline party games, probably because they offer reliable entertainment without needing an internet connection.
•New arrival Yalla Ludo - Ludo&Jackaroo entering the charts reflects a steady demand for digital versions of classic board games, with users often citing them as easy ways to play with distant friends and family.
•MONOPOLY GO! (#3) maintains a remarkably consistent position, demonstrating that well-established brand adaptations with frequent in-game events can secure a loyal, returning player base over the long term.
